Scope of Works
High Risk Construction Work Activity: Installation of Wall Liner (Plasterboard/Cement Sheeting)
Description of Tasks:
- Site induction and hazard review
- Set up of access equipment (Scaffolding/EWP/Ladders)
- Manual handling of sheet materials from ground to work area
- Measuring and cutting of wall liner sheets
- Fixing sheets to frame (Adhesive, Screws, Nails)
- Installation of insulation (if applicable)
- Clean up and waste removal
- Dismantle access equipment
Hazard Identification and Risk Assessment
| Step / Task | Hazard | Risk (H/M/L) | Potential Harm | Initial Risk Rating | Control Measures (See Section 5) | Residual Risk Rating |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1. Material Handling | Heavy lifting, awkward loads | H | Musculoskeletal injury | H | Use mechanical aids, team lift, correct posture | M/L |
| 2. Working at Heights | Falling from platform | H | Serious injury or death | H | Use scaffold with edge protection, EWP with use | L/M |
| 3. Cutting Sheets | Dust generation (Silica) | H | Respiratory disease | H | Wet cutting, dust extraction, P2 respirator | L |
| 4. Power Tool Use | Electric shock | M | Injury or death | M | Use RCDs, inspect leads, tag and test | L |
| 5. Falling Objects | Tools/debris falling | H | Head injury | M | Secure tools, use tool lanyards, exclusion zone | L |
Risk Control Measures (Hierarchy of Controls)
1. Work at Heights (Scaffolding/EWP)
- Eliminate/Isolate: Use static scaffolding with guard rails where possible. If using an EWP, select a boom lift over a scissor lift if outriggers are needed.
- Engineering: Ensure scaffolding is tagged (Green Tag) by a competent person. Ensure EWP is inspected daily.
- Administrative: Maintain a 3 metre exclusion zone around plant. Do not lean over guard rails.
- PPE: Wear full body use restrained in EWP.
2. Manual Handling of Sheets
- Eliminate/Isolate: Order smaller sheet sizes where possible. Use a plasterboard lift or trolley.
- Engineering: Use scissor lift with tray to lift sheets to height.
- Administrative: Plan delivery close to work area. Allow for rest breaks. Use two people for sheets over 15kg.
- PPE: Grip gloves, safety boots.
3. Dust Control (Cement / Fibre Sheet)
- Eliminate/Isolate: Pre-cut sheets off-site if possible.
- Engineering: Use tools with dust extraction attachments connected to a HEPA vacuum. Use wet cutting methods.
- Administrative: Keep area well ventilated. Remove dust regularly with a HEPA vacuum (do not dry sweep).
- PPE: P2 or P3 disposable respirator fit tested to face. Safety glasses.
4. Electricity
- Eliminate: Use cordless tools where possible.
- Engineering: Portable Residual Current Device (RCD) must be used on all power leads.
- Administrative: Visual inspection of leads before use. No daisy-chaining of power boards.
- PPE: Rubber soled boots, dry hands.
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)
- Safety Helmet (AS/NZS 1801)
- High Visibility Clothing (Class D/N)
- Safety Boots (AS/NZS 2210)
- Safety Glasses / Goggles (AS/NZS 1337)
- Cut Resistant Gloves
- Dust Mask (P2/P3) for cutting
- Hearing Protection (AS/NZS 1270)

Training and Competency
- General Construction Induction (White Card)
- Site Specific Induction
- Working at Heights Training
- EWP High Risk Work Licence (if applicable) / Yellow Card
- Manual Handling Training
- Asbestos Awareness (if applicable)
